How many positive four-digit integers are multiples of 5 and less than 4,000
Volgvan

Answer:

  Number of positive four-digit integers which are multiples of 5 and less than 4,000 = 600

Explanation:

 Lowest four digit positive integer = 1000

 Highest four digit positive integer less than 4000 = 3999

 We know that multiples of 5 end with 0 or 5 in their last digit.

 So, lowest four digit positive integer which is a multiple of 5 = 1000

 Highest four digit positive integer less than 4000 which is a multiple of 5  = 3995.

 So, the numbers goes like,

       1000, 1005, 1010 .....................................................3990, 3995

 These numbers are in arithmetic progression, so we have first term = 1000 and common difference = 5 and nth term(An) = 3995, we need to find n.

          An = a + (n-1)d  

           3995 = 1000 + (n-1)x 5

           (n-1) x 5 = 2995

           (n-1) = 599

            n = 600

 So, number of positive four-digit integers which are multiples of 5 and less than 4,000 = 600

If measure FG = 120° and measure EH = 94, what is measure angle EPH?
tankabanditka [31]

Answer:

∠EPH = 107°

Step-by-step explanation:

∠EPH is an angle formed by two intersecting chords.

arc FG and arc EH are the arcs ∠EPH intercepts.

The relationship between an angle formed by intersecting chords and their intercepted arcs is that the angle is equal to half the sum of its intercepted arcs.

Which means that ∠EPH = 1/2 ( arc FG + arc EH )

If arc FG = 120° and arc EH = 94°

Then ∠EPH = 1/2 ( 120 + 94 )

120 + 94 = 214

214 / 2 = 107

Hence, ∠EPH = 107°

Describe the relationship between the area of a circle and its circumstances
valentina_108 [34]

Answer:

A = \frac{r}{2}C

Step-by-step explanation:

Given

Shape: Circle

Required

The area and the circumference (relationship)

This implies that, we write an expression that relates the area and the circumference.

Circumference is calculated as:

C = 2\pi r

Area is calculated as:

A = \pi r^2

The area can be rewritten as:

A = \frac{2\pi r^2}{2}

Further rewrite as:

A = \frac{r}{2}*2\pi r

Recall that:C = 2\pi r

So, the expression becomes

A = \frac{r}{2}*C

A = \frac{r}{2}C
